Skip to content

Data Warehousing: Entendiendo Los Conceptos Basicos

Aprende Sobre los Data Warehouses y Cómo Ayudan a Almacenar Grandes Cantidades de Datos para Análisis


Imagina que tienes una casa grande y desordenada llena de cosas acumuladas a lo largo de los años: ropa, libros, aparatos, souvenirs de esas vacaciones que apenas recuerdas, e incluso una colección de patitos de goma. Cada vez que necesitas encontrar algo, es una pesadilla. Un data warehouse es como un enorme y bien organizado cuarto de almacenamiento para todos tus datos, lo que hace que sea fácil encontrarlos y analizarlos cuando los necesites.

¿Qué es un Data Warehouse?

Un data warehouse es un tipo de base de datos que almacena grandes cantidades de información de varias fuentes, todo en un solo lugar. Pero no es cualquier base de datos regular; está diseñado para el análisis. Piensa en él como una biblioteca para los datos de tu empresa: toda la información está ahí, categorizada de manera ordenada, así que cuando necesites saber qué sucedió en el pasado o predecir qué podría suceder, puedes encontrarlo rápidamente.

Es diferente de las bases de datos habituales porque no está destinado a transacciones diarias. En cambio, está allí para profundizar en los datos: encontrar patrones, tendencias o entender por qué sucedió algo (o no sucedió). Así que, en lugar de tener los datos en lugares aleatorios, un data warehouse se asegura de que todo esté en un lugar fácil de acceder.

¿Por Qué Usar un Data Warehouse?

  • Reuniendo Datos: Las empresas obtienen datos de muchos lugares diferentes: sitios web, transacciones de ventas, redes sociales, interacciones de servicio al cliente, lo que sea. Un data warehouse junta toda esta información para que puedas darle sentido sin tener que buscar en millones de hojas de cálculo.
  • Analizando Datos Históricos: Los data warehouses están hechos para el análisis. Hacen que sea fácil ver tendencias a lo largo del tiempo, como revisar viejos diarios para ver por qué fallaste tus promesas de Año Nuevo
  • Consultas Más Rápidas: Dado que los datos están organizados para el análisis, ejecutar grandes informes y consultas es mucho más rápido que con bases de datos normales. Es como usar Google para encontrar un artículo específico en línea en lugar de hojear toda una enciclopedia para encontrar lo que necesitas.

¿Cómo Funciona un Data Warehouse?

Los data warehouses funcionan recopilando datos de múltiples fuentes, transformándolos para que sean limpios y consistentes, y luego almacenándolos de una manera que sea fácil de buscar y analizar. Aquí hay una versión simplificada de cómo funciona:

  1. Extracción, Transformación, Carga (ETL): Los datos de diferentes sistemas se extraen primero (como juntar todas las cosas de la casa), luego se transforman (se clasifican y organizan adecuadamente), y finalmente se cargan en el data warehouse (se colocan en una caja etiquetada para que sepas dónde está todo).
  2. Almacenamiento de Datos: El data warehouse guarda toda esta información limpia y organizada de una manera que hace fácil ejecutar informes y análisis.
  3. Acceso a los Datos: Una vez que todo está en el data warehouse, los analistas, científicos de datos o incluso ese compañero curioso pueden hacer consultas para obtener información, crear informes, o incluso averiguar por qué las ventas de patitos de goma de la empresa aumentaron en 2021.

Data Warehouse vs. Base de Datos: ¿Cuál es la Diferencia?

Una base de datos es como una herramienta que usas todos los días. Es donde se almacena la información actual, como el sistema de inventario de una tienda o los registros de un banco. Es genial para hacer un seguimiento de las actividades diarias.

Un data warehouse, por otro lado, se utiliza para ver el panorama completo. Es como tener una historia completa de toda esa información, lista para ser analizada. Si una base de datos es un diario para registrar lo que pasa cada día, un data warehouse es más como un anuario: puedes mirar hacia atrás, reflexionar y tal vez incluso predecir lo que podría pasar después.

¿Cuándo Deberías Usar un Data Warehouse?

  • Perspectivas Generales: Si tu empresa quiere entender tendencias u obtener información de años de datos, un data warehouse es la herramienta perfecta. Te ayuda a conectar los puntos.
  • Muchas Fuentes de Datos: Cuando los datos provienen de muchos lugares diferentes, puede ser un caos organizarlos. Un data warehouse ayuda a mantener todo en un lugar ordenado.
  • Inteligencia de Negocios e Informes: Los data warehouses son ideales para crear informes y tableros que ayuden a las empresas a tomar decisiones. Es como tener un tablero para tu vida: imagina saber exactamente cuántas horas has pasado maratoneando tus programas de TV favoritos durante los últimos cinco años.

Beneficios e Inconvenientes

  • Beneficios:
    • Datos Centralizados: Todo está en un solo lugar, lo que facilita encontrar y analizar la información.
    • Análisis Rápido: Los data warehouses están optimizados para consultas rápidas, por lo que analizar los datos es más rápido y eficiente.
    • Perspectivas Históricas: Ayudan a mirar hacia atrás en el tiempo para entender tendencias o predecir el futuro.
  • Inconvenientes:
    • Costo: Configurar un data warehouse puede ser costoso, tanto en tiempo como en dinero. No es como construir una casa en el arbol; es más como construir una mansión para tus datos.
    • Complejidad: Los data warehouses pueden ser complicados de configurar y mantener. Necesitarás expertos que sepan lo que están haciendo.

Reflexiones Finales

Los data warehouses son herramientas poderosas para las empresas que necesitan almacenar y analizar grandes cantidades de datos. Son como tu propia unidad de almacenamiento personal para todo lo que podrías querer saber sobre tu empresa: limpio, organizado y fácil de acceder. Ya sea que estés tratando de entender tendencias pasadas o predecir futuras ventas, un data warehouse hace posible obtener respuestas sin tener que buscar entre un montón de datos desordenados.

La próxima vez que mires tu casa desordenada y desees que todo estuviera organizado, piensa en lo mucho más fácil que sería la vida si todo estuviera en su lugar. Esa es la magia de un data warehouse: convertir el caos en orden y hacer que tus datos sean tan fáciles de encontrar como tu par de calcetines favorito (suponiendo que no estén perdidos en la lavandería).

Published inData EngineeringData Warehouse